Answer:
She gained 5 points in overall
Step-by-step explanation:
Shana lost points for each wrong question = 2
So, She lost points for 5 wrong questions =![2 \times 5](https://tex.z-dn.net/?f=2%20%5Ctimes%205)
She lost points for 5 wrong questions = 10 points
Now, She gained points for each correct question = 5
So, She gained points for 3 correct questions =![5 \times 3](https://tex.z-dn.net/?f=5%20%5Ctimes%203)
She gained points for 3 correct questions =15
So, Overall gain = 15-10 = 5
She gained 5 points in overall
Hence the total number of points gained by her is 5 points

Answer:
See below
Step-by-step explanation:
Domain: set of x values
Range: set of y values
Function: no two x values are the same
Line 1:
Domain: {3, 4, 5}
Range: {1, 2, 3, 4}
Function: no since there are two points with x-coordinate 3
Line 2:
Domain: {-1, -2, 1, 2}
Range: {1, 3}
Function: yes since all x-coordinates are different
Line 3:
Domain: {-2, -1, 0, 1, 2}
Range: {0, 1, 4}
Function: yes since all x-coordinates are different
